Output ec964cc4aa3c7bacacc702bc84ed254e515afb0681bb78168d22eaacd9004701:0

value
65406
script pubkey
OP_0 OP_PUSHBYTES_20 43768f22921f0401b803ac1c4dfd128317bb6788
address
tb1qgdmg7g5jruzqrwqr4swymlgjsvtmkeugmm398y
transaction
ec964cc4aa3c7bacacc702bc84ed254e515afb0681bb78168d22eaacd9004701